High-pressure mechanical seals

High-pressure mechanical seals represent a critical engineering solution designed to prevent fluid leakage in rotating equipment operating under extreme pressure conditions. These sophisticated sealing systems maintain reliable barriers between rotating shafts and stationary housings, ensuring operational integrity in demanding industrial environments. High-pressure mechanical seals utilize precision-engineered components including rotating and stationary seal faces, secondary sealing elements, and spring-loaded mechanisms to create effective sealing interfaces. The primary function of these seals involves containing pressurized fluids within pumps, compressors, mixers, and other rotating machinery while preventing contamination and maintaining system efficiency. Advanced materials such as silicon carbide, tungsten carbide, and specialized elastomers enable these seals to withstand pressures exceeding several hundred bar while maintaining consistent performance. The technological features of high-pressure mechanical seals include balanced designs that reduce face loading, multi-spring assemblies for uniform pressure distribution, and specialized face geometries optimized for specific operating conditions. These seals incorporate sophisticated cooling and lubrication systems to manage heat generation and extend service life. Modern high-pressure mechanical seals feature cartridge designs for simplified installation and maintenance, while dual seal configurations provide enhanced safety through barrier fluid systems. Applications span across petrochemical processing, oil refining, power generation, water treatment, and pharmaceutical manufacturing where reliable sealing performance under extreme conditions is essential. Industries rely on high-pressure mechanical seals for critical applications including high-pressure pumps, steam turbines, compressors, and reactor agitators where seal failure could result in significant downtime, safety hazards, and environmental concerns. The engineering excellence behind these seals ensures consistent performance in temperatures ranging from cryogenic to elevated conditions while maintaining chemical compatibility with diverse process fluids including corrosive chemicals, hydrocarbons, and abrasive slurries.

Superior Pressure Handling Capability

Superior Pressure Handling Capability

High-pressure mechanical seals excel in managing extreme pressure conditions that would overwhelm conventional sealing methods, making them indispensable for critical industrial applications. These sophisticated sealing systems utilize balanced design principles that dramatically reduce the forces acting on sealing faces, enabling reliable operation at pressures exceeding 500 bar while maintaining minimal leakage rates. The engineering behind high-pressure mechanical seals incorporates specialized face loading calculations that optimize contact pressure distribution across sealing interfaces, preventing face separation under extreme conditions while avoiding excessive wear that reduces service life. Advanced spring systems within these seals provide consistent closing forces that automatically adjust to pressure variations, ensuring continuous sealing effectiveness regardless of operating fluctuations. The materials selection for high-pressure mechanical seals focuses on compounds capable of withstanding tremendous mechanical stresses without deformation or failure, including tungsten carbide and silicon carbide faces that maintain dimensional stability under extreme loads. Specialized secondary sealing elements manufactured from high-performance elastomers and PTFE compounds resist extrusion and maintain flexibility under high-pressure conditions where standard materials would fail catastrophically. The cartridge design of modern high-pressure mechanical seals incorporates robust housing materials that distribute pressure loads evenly while providing structural integrity essential for safe operation. These seals feature precisely machined components with tolerances measured in micrometers, ensuring perfect alignment and optimal face contact that prevents pressure-induced distortion. The cooling and lubrication systems integrated into high-pressure mechanical seals manage the heat generated by friction under extreme conditions, preventing thermal damage that could compromise sealing performance. Quality control procedures for manufacturing high-pressure mechanical seals include rigorous pressure testing that validates performance under conditions exceeding normal operating parameters, providing confidence in their reliability for demanding applications.
